Argoed Hall is a magnificent Grade II listed mansion, set in picturesque gardens and woodland, with breath taking views over the River Dee. Argoed Hall is situated in Froncysyllte, Llangollen, and is a moment’s walk from a famous world heritage site.

Argoed Hall has been converted into 4 luxury houses, known as wings, sleeping between 2 and 36 guests. Argoed Hall has retained many original features, such as fireplaces, parque flooring, a grand 200-year-old staircase, but boasts many modern luxuries for gracious holiday living.

Argoed Hall can be used for self catering, or catered holidays and celebrations. We can provide a variety of options including a delicious three-course meal, summer BBQ or hog roast.

Argoed Hall is a Grade II listed mansion overlooking the river Dee and the beautiful vale of Llangollen. Each of the four wings that make up the Hall have been converted into modern houses, and can be enjoyed for a 5 star holiday, wedding or corporate event.

Many of the original features have been retained and sympathetically integrated with modern day facilities providing a luxury venue.

The grounds spread over some 3 acres are designated historical and consist of lawns, sunken gardens, massive fir and beech trees and woodland.

Argoed Hall is located just outside Llangollen in the village of Froncysyllte, and whilst enjoying a secluded position it is but minutes walk from a world heritage site and walkway networks.

Argoed Hall was commissioned to be built in 1840 by a local aristocrat. Situated in an elevated position overlooking the river Dee, the building was sited to take advantage of the south facing views down the valley to Dinas Castle. Argoed Hall sits within some 3 acres of grounds, which are designated historical, and consist of large lawns, a sunken garden, massive fir and each trees and woodlands.
